OPOTIKI BUSINESS SOLD.

I (Ry Telegraph—Press Association.) i OPOTIKI, this day. 1 The l.irge and old-ettta-blishcd firm of 2 Bridgors, Ltd., drapers, millinery, t 1 grocers, .house furnishers, etc., have sold ° • their business at Opotiki to the Farmers' 1 > Union Trading Company, of Auckland. I • The purchase includes a large 'block of . two-storey buildings at the corner of " t C'huroh and 3lain .Streets, and stocks at \ ' valuation. 'Die price is not yet available, i 1 ———— — X
